The chart above shows SNDi trends for new street additions (left panel) and the entire network (right panel), with Ashford plotted against England and United Kingdom. All three follow the same trend in new construction, suggesting a shared regional pattern of development. Most recently, Ashford's incremental SNDi fell from 4.07 to 3.56 between 1991-2005 and 2006-2020. In terms of the aggregate network, Ashford ranked 49th out of 124 cities in England and 56th out of 143 in United Kingdom as of 2020.

Rankings go from most connected to most disconnected — rank 1 is the most connected.

While Djibia and San both built increasingly disconnected streets over time, Ashford built increasingly disconnected streets from 1975 through 1991-2005, then improved in new street additions. For the full street network, though, all three cities follow the same trend.
